2016-01-21 46 views
1

是否有可能爲$虛擬重複觀察。

如何獲得改變

回答

0

在NG-改變當前指數「這」是當前$範圍,所以你必須同時訪問$指數和任何數據元素,你做的MD-虛擬重複用。

例如:

<div md-virtual-repeat="row in rows"> 
    <input ng-change="valueChanged();"> 

$scope.valueChanged = function() 
{ 
    var value = this.row.value; 
    var index = this.$index; 
} 

雖然這不是一個精確的手錶$,它有效地做同樣的事情。它會在數值發生變化時通知您。

警告:實際上,它只是在用戶做了某些事情時纔會通知您。如果您更改程序中的值,則不會調用它。你必須自己調用它。